CNC Machinist II - 1st shift

WorkForce Unlimited - Danville, VA

Apply Now

Job Description

DANVILLE, VA Order: 186710 Order Type : Direct Hire CNC Machinist II - 1st ShiftLocation: Danville, VA (Onsite)Schedule: Monday-Friday, 6:00 a.m. - 3:00 p.m.Position Type: Full TimeTravel: Up to 25%Due to the nature of the work performed, only U.S. citizens will be considered for this position. This role is fully onsite and not eligible for remote work.Position SummaryThe CNC Machinist II supports precision machining operations in a high-performance manufacturing environment. This role is responsible for setting up and operating advanced CNC equipment, performing inspections, maintaining equipment, and supporting documentation of machining processes. The ideal candidate brings strong technical ability, attention to detail, and experience working in regulated or high-precision environments.Key ResponsibilitiesCNC Setup & OperationSet up and operate multi-axis milling machines, dual spindle lathes, mill/turn machines, Wire EDM, tool pre-setters, and band sawsPerform complex setups and troubleshoot machining processesInterpret blueprints and technical drawings to ensure dimensional accuracyInspection & QualityConduct pre-, in-, and post-process inspectionsUse 3D scanners, micrometers, calipers, gauges, and other precision toolsEnsure compliance with ITAR, ISO, ANSI, and other applicable standardsCAD/CAM & Process SupportSupport CNC operations using Autodesk Fusion 360 and Siemens NXAssist with documentation of technical procedures and machining processesCollaborate with operations leadership and technical staff on continuous improvement effortsEquipment MaintenancePerform preventative maintenance including coolant maintenance and basic machine calibrationMonitor equipment performance and maintain a clean, safe work environmentInventory & CollaborationTrack CNC lab inventory including raw materials, cutting tools, and shop suppliesWork with internal teams and external partners to complete projects on timePerform additional duties as assignedQualificationsRequiredAssociate degree in Precision Machining Technology or equivalent hands-on experience3-5 years of experience setting up complex CNC operationsStrong knowledge of precision machining principlesExperience with multi-axis machining, mill/turn equipment, and dual spindle lathesProficiency with Microsoft OfficeStrong written and verbal communication skillsDetail-oriented with strong troubleshooting and organizational skillsPreferredExperience in an ITAR-regulated environmentCAD/CAM programming experienceCompensation & BenefitsCompensation is based on experience. Eligible employees receive medical, dental, and vision coverage, participation in the Virginia Retirement System, and opportunities for professional growth in an advanced manufacturing environment.
